My partner and I have been offered jobs in Paris aswell as jobs in Madrid. We quite fancy Paris but after reading this forum we're not sure whether we can afford to live there. We've been offered 1600 euros net per month. Is this enough to live on? We live quite frugally but we do need to save a certain amount per month.

Our classes will be mainly in the West, can anyone recommend a decent area to live in, ie not too expensive but a nice area.

Answers are appreciated.
